The acclaimed short history of Islam, fully revised and updated to commemorate the ten-year-anniversary of 9/11.*Ten years on from 9/11, much of the Muslim faith remains largely unknown and misunderstood in the West.*While there have been a number of successful books on the topic of Islamic history - from Karen Armstrong's Islam- A Brief History to Bernard Lewis's The Crises of Islam - there is surprisingly no book for a popular audience about Islam as a religion, let alone one by an author from an Islamic background.*No God But God fills that gap, addressing issues of belief- the difference between the Quran and the Bible, the meaning of the Hajj, the Muslim relationship with Jesus, the Muslim attitude towards Jews, equality between the sexes and more.* This revised and updated edition includes a wealth of new material and new chapters covering recent uprisings in Tunisia, Egypt and Libya; the changing face of Islam in Europe and North Africa; and a number of topics of heated debate (the veil controversy; Islam & women; Iraq War as a Jihadi recruiting agent etc). In "No god but God," internationally acclaimed scholar Aslan explains Islam--the origins and evolution of the faith--in all its beauty and complexity. This updated edition addresses the events of the past decade, analyzing how they have influenced Islam's position in modern culture.
